1. Oversized Arched Floor Mirror Hack
Oversized arched floor mirrors have become one of the most viral Pinterest home decor trends because they instantly make any room look larger, brighter, and dramatically more luxurious. These mirrors mimic the elegant high-end styles often seen in designer homes and luxury interior magazines, yet many affordable Amazon versions create the exact same aesthetic for a fraction of the price. Whether placed in a bedroom, living room, hallway, or dressing area, an oversized arched mirror instantly becomes a statement piece that elevates the entire space.
One of the biggest reasons oversized mirrors look expensive is because they create visual depth inside a room. Large reflective surfaces bounce natural light around the space, making rooms feel more open and airy. Even smaller apartments or dark corners can appear brighter and more spacious when styled with a large floor mirror.

The arched shape specifically adds softness and elegance to interiors. Unlike sharp rectangular mirrors, curved tops create a more architectural and luxurious appearance. Pinterest interiors often feature black metal frames, gold frames, or minimalist neutral frames because they blend beautifully with modern, cozy, and luxury-inspired aesthetics.
Placement is one of the most important styling hacks for making these mirrors look designer-level. Leaning the mirror casually against a wall instead of fully mounting it creates a relaxed high-end editorial look commonly seen in Pinterest interiors. Positioning it near windows also maximizes natural light reflection, making the room feel even brighter and more expensive.
Another reason these mirrors are so popular is because they work with nearly every decor style. Modern minimal interiors, cozy neutral aesthetics, boho spaces, Scandinavian homes, and glam luxury rooms all benefit from oversized mirrors. They create versatility while still feeling timeless.
Styling around the mirror also matters. Many Pinterest-inspired rooms pair oversized mirrors with woven baskets, faux olive trees, boucle chairs, linen curtains, or soft textured rugs to create a balanced luxury aesthetic. Even simple decor pieces look more elevated when reflected through a large elegant mirror.
Another major advantage is functionality. Besides serving as decor, oversized mirrors are practical for outfit checks, makeup, photography, and everyday use. This combination of beauty and usefulness makes them one of the smartest affordable luxury decor investments.

2. Faux Olive Tree Decor Hack
Faux olive trees have become one of the most iconic Pinterest home decor trends because they instantly make spaces feel elegant, warm, and professionally styled. High-end interior designers frequently use olive trees to add softness and natural texture to luxury homes, and now affordable Amazon versions allow homeowners to recreate the same aesthetic without the high maintenance or cost of real plants.
One of the biggest reasons faux olive trees look expensive is because they bring height and visual balance into a room. Empty corners often make spaces feel unfinished, but a tall decorative tree fills vertical space beautifully while adding warmth and movement. This instantly makes a room feel more layered and intentional.
Olive trees specifically create a Mediterranean-inspired luxury aesthetic that feels timeless and calming. The muted green leaves pair perfectly with neutral color palettes, soft wood tones, linen fabrics, and cozy textures commonly found in Pinterest interiors. Unlike overly vibrant artificial plants, olive trees look subtle and sophisticated.

The planter itself also plays a huge role in making the decor appear expensive. Many Pinterest-inspired homes place faux olive trees inside woven baskets, textured ceramic pots, or matte neutral planters to create a more natural designer look. Even affordable trees can appear high-end when paired with stylish containers.
Another reason faux olive trees are so popular is because they require zero maintenance. Real plants may need sunlight, watering, and constant care, while faux trees maintain a perfect appearance year-round. This makes them ideal for busy lifestyles, apartments, darker rooms, or people without gardening experience.
Placement is extremely important when styling faux olive trees. They work beautifully beside sofas, mirrors, entryways, dining tables, or bedroom corners. Pinterest interiors often use olive trees to soften hard furniture lines and create cozy organic balance within minimalist spaces.
Lighting also enhances the realism of faux greenery. Soft natural sunlight or warm lamps help create shadows and depth within the leaves, making the plant appear even more realistic and luxurious.

4. Designer-Inspired Table Lamp Hack
Designer-inspired table lamps are one of the easiest ways to make a home look more luxurious because lighting dramatically changes the mood, warmth, and overall atmosphere of a space. On Pinterest, cozy luxury interiors almost always include soft layered lighting because it creates depth and makes rooms feel expensive and inviting. Amazon now offers many affordable table lamps inspired by high-end designer brands, helping homeowners recreate elegant interiors without overspending.
One of the biggest reasons expensive-looking lamps elevate a room is because they create ambient lighting instead of harsh overhead brightness. Soft warm lighting instantly makes spaces feel calmer, cozier, and more professionally styled. Even the simplest furniture and decor pieces can appear more luxurious under warm layered lighting.

The shape and material of the lamp also play a huge role in its designer appearance. Ceramic bases, ribbed textures, linen shades, marble-inspired finishes, and sculptural silhouettes are especially popular on Pinterest because they add visual interest while still maintaining minimalist elegance.
Neutral lamp colors like cream, beige, matte black, soft white, and warm wood tones work beautifully because they blend into almost every decor style. These shades help create a cohesive luxury aesthetic rather than making the lamp feel distracting or overly trendy.
Placement is another important styling secret. Instead of using only one overhead light, Pinterest interiors often layer multiple light sources throughout the room. Table lamps placed beside sofas, beds, reading chairs, or entryway consoles create soft lighting pockets that make the entire home feel warm and balanced.
Another reason table lamps look expensive is because they create visual styling opportunities. Decorative trays, stacked books, candles, vases, and framed art placed near lamps instantly create curated Pinterest-worthy corners that resemble designer interiors.
Warm light bulbs are essential for achieving this cozy aesthetic. Bright white lighting can make rooms feel cold and flat, while warm bulbs create softness and luxury. Many Pinterest-inspired homes intentionally use warmer lighting temperatures to make spaces appear more relaxing and elevated.

9. Minimalist Wall Art Set Hack
Minimalist wall art sets are one of the easiest ways to make a home look professionally designed because they instantly fill empty walls with personality, balance, and sophistication. On Pinterest, modern luxury interiors often use oversized neutral artwork or curated gallery sets to create clean visual impact without overwhelming the room. Amazon now offers many affordable wall art collections inspired by expensive designer aesthetics, making it possible to transform blank walls on a budget.
One of the biggest reasons minimalist wall art looks expensive is because it creates intentional focal points inside a room. Empty walls can make spaces feel unfinished or cold, while thoughtfully selected artwork helps tie together furniture, colors, and decor textures into one cohesive aesthetic.

Neutral abstract prints are especially popular because they blend beautifully with modern interiors while still adding visual interest. Beige, black, white, taupe, terracotta, and soft earthy tones create calming Pinterest-inspired spaces that feel elegant and timeless rather than overly trendy.
Another reason wall art transforms interiors so effectively is because it adds scale and proportion. Large artwork above sofas, beds, consoles, or dining tables creates balance within the room and helps spaces feel more complete and luxurious.
Framing also plays a huge role in making wall art look expensive. Thin black frames, light oak frames, gold frames, or minimal white frames instantly elevate affordable prints and create a polished gallery-style appearance. Matching frame styles throughout a room helps create cohesive designer aesthetics.
Placement is another important styling secret. Pinterest interiors often hang artwork slightly lower than expected to create a more intimate luxury feel. Layering art with furniture, lighting, or decorative objects also helps the space feel professionally styled rather than randomly decorated.
Minimalist wall art works especially well because it complements many design styles including modern, Scandinavian, Japandi, neutral boho, cozy minimalism, and contemporary luxury interiors.
